The New Pattullo Bridge is still two lanes

They closed the old Pattullo Bridge for cars on Saturday and let pedestrians walks across it this weekend. Now it's closed for pedestrians as well as they prepare to disassemble it now that the new bridge is finally up and running.

We walked across it on Family day and the thing that I noticed walking over it that I never noticed driving over it was how short the iron arch is. Most of the bridge is over land. The iron arch over the river is relatively short.

The new bridge looks good. It's obviously safer because of the divider between oncoming traffic but I didn't realize until today that the new bridge is still only two lanes. That defies stupidity. 

The old bridge is two lanes and during rush hour the traffic backs up all the way up the hill on King George. Spending an obscene amount of money which typically kept rising due to over runs for another two lane bridge reveals something inherently wrong with our government.
